Key Ingredients

The Comforting Crockpot Mississippi Beef & Noodles recipe relies on a few key ingredients to achieve its signature flavor and texture. These include tender beef (such as roast or brisket), which can be substituted with pork or chicken for a different twist; noodles, preferably egg noodles for their texture and ability to hold onto the sauce; a can of beef broth for added moisture and flavor; a packet of au jus gravy mix for that authentic Mississippi taste; and finally, some pepperoncini peppers for a touch of spice and tanginess. Practical substitutions can be made based on personal preferences or dietary needs, such as using gluten-free gravy mix or low-sodium beef broth.

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Begin by preparing your ingredients. Chop the beef into bite-sized pieces, slice the pepperoncini peppers, and measure out your broth, gravy mix, and any additional seasonings you prefer.
  2. Step 2: Place the chopped beef at the bottom of your crockpot. Sprinkle the au jus gravy mix over the beef, followed by the sliced pepperoncini peppers. Pour in the beef broth, making sure that the beef is fully submerged for even cooking.
  3. Step 3: Cook the mixture on low for 8-10 hours or on high for 4-6 hours. About 30 minutes before serving, add your noodles to the crockpot. If using egg noodles, they will cook quickly and absorb some of the flavorful broth.
  4. Step 4: Once the noodles are cooked and the beef is tender, serve hot. You can garnish with fresh parsley or chives for a pop of color and freshness. Consider serving with some crusty bread or over mashed potatoes for a filling meal.

Handy Tips

  • For an extra rich sauce, reduce the amount of beef broth slightly or add a tablespoon of tomato paste to intensify the flavors.
  • Always brown the beef in a skillet before adding it to the crockpot for enhanced flavor, though this step can be skipped for a quicker preparation.
  • Monitor the noodles closely to avoid overcooking, as they can become mushy and unappetizing if left for too long.

Storage Tips

  •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at gently over low heat, adding a bit of water if the sauce has thickened too much.
  • For longer storage, consider freezing the dish. Place the cooled beef and noodle mixture into freezer-safe bags or containers, making sure to press out as much air as possible before sealing. Frozen leftovers can be reheated in the microwave or on the stovetop when needed.
  • When reheating, always check the temperature to ensure food safety. The internal temperature should reach at least 165°F (74°C) to avoid any foodborne illnesses.

Troubleshooting

  • Texture problems: If the noodles are overcooked, try reducing the cooking time or adding them later in the cooking process. For tough beef, ensure it’s cooked on low for the full recommended time.
  • Ingredient replacements: If you can’t find au jus gravy mix, you can make your own by mixing beef broth with a bit of flour and seasoning, then cooking it until it thickens.
  • Over/undercooking signs: Check the beef for tenderness and the noodles for doneness. If the beef is still tough, it needs more cooking time. If the noodles are mushy, they’ve been overcooked.

FAQs

  • Can I freeze it? Yes, the dish can be frozen after cooling. Place it in airtight, freezer-safe containers or bags, removing as much air as possible before sealing.
  • Is it gluten-free? The dish can be made gluten-free by using gluten-free gravy mix and ensuring that the beef broth and any additional ingredients are also gluten-free.
  • Can I double the recipe? Yes, the recipe can be doubled, but you may need to adjust the cooking time slightly, especially if your crockpot is not large enough to accommodate the increased volume comfortably.
